Steel grating is commonly used in a variety of industries for different purposes. In the construction and urban planning industry, steel grating is used for sidewalk grates to cover drainage systems and ensure pedestrian safety. In industrial settings, it is used as industrial flooring to provide a stable and durable surface for heavy machinery and equipment. Steel grating is also popularly used in catwalks, providing an elevated platform for workers to access equipment and machinery in factories. In manufacturing and production facilities, steel grating is often found in factory floors to provide support and ventilation for the workspace. Platforms in various industries also utilize steel grating for its strength and stability, while railing infill panels provide security and safety.
